Saud (60/3) - Tira Sujanpur, Hamirpur

Saud (60/3) is a village situated in the Tira Sujanpur tehsil of Hamirpur district, Himachal Pradesh. Lambri serves as the Gram Panchayat for Saud (60/3) village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Saud (60/3) is 016446. The village covers a total geographical area of 110.4 hectares and falls under the 176111 pincode. Tira Sujanpur is the nearest town.

Saud (60/3) village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sujanpur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Hamirp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Saud (60/3)

As per Census 2011, Saud (60/3) village has a total population of 211 people, consisting of 92 males and 119 females. The village has 47 households and a sex ratio of 1,293 females per 1,000 males. There are 11 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 168 literate and 43 illiterate residents. Additionally, 22 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Saud (60/3)

Saud (60/3) is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ared van services.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Hamirpur to Saud (60/3) is about 40 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
